Kate Clark is a Partner at Stoneman, Chandler & Miller LLP. Her practice concentrates on representing public and private employers. Ms. Clark regularly helps employers find appropriate solutions to difficult employee issues, represents employers in agency investigations and audits, and provides education and training to employers to help them comply with the myriad of employment law requirements that apply in the contemporary workplace. In addition to practicing in the field of employment law, she also has a background in litigation.
Ms. Clark holds a Bachelor of Arts from College of the Atlantic in Bar Harbor, Maine, and earned her law degree from Vermont Law School in South Royalton, Vermont, where she was a member of the Vermont Law Review and earned the Learned Hand Award for Academic Excellence. She is a member of the Massachusetts, Maine and Federal Bars.
Prior to joining Stoneman Chandler & Miller LLP in 2000, Ms. Clark was an associate at a Portland, Maine law firm in its litigation practice group. She also served as a law clerk to the Honorable Howard H. Dana, Jr. on the Maine Supreme Judicial Court.
